SLIP AND FALL ACCIDENTS |
|
A major problem in fast food is the liability insurance cost to
cover customers who slip and fall. Using a blue mop in public areas
and white in non-public areas will result in fewer claims and lower insurance
cost. Avoid bringing oil out of the kitchen. |

BAD ODORS |
|
Most wet mops are not worn out. They are thrown away because
of their odor and appearance. Blue blend yarns solve this problem.
Blends do not mildew and sour as fast as cotton and will extend mop life
by 30%. |
